Transaction

31c86690352d01035fb02660ecaf7bcb6defbbcdb99b42bc29a2ea4befc2d2c0
449,608 confirmations
Timestamp
1507369892
Block488,674
Fee2,610 sats
Fee rate5 sats/vB
view on mempool.space

Inputs & Outputs